emailsas
Emailsas is a term used to describe cloud-based offerings that provide email functionality as a service. It encompasses the delivery, routing, storage, and analysis of email without requiring organizations to operate their own mail servers. In practice, emailsas platforms offer APIs and scalable SMTP services that let applications send transactional or marketing messages, receive inbound mail, and manage deliverability at scale.
